The current 30-yr mortgage rate (6.8%) exceeds the estimated cap rate (2.6%). Financing reduces your cash-on-cash return below the cap rate. Markets like this may still make sense as IRR plays — factoring in appreciation, depreciation, and a future refinance when rates drop.
